VPN连接成功却无网络?教你快速排查与解决常见问题

作为一名网络工程师,我经常遇到用户反馈:“我连上VPN了,但打开网页却显示无网络!”这看似简单的问题其实背后可能隐藏着多种原因,别着急,下面我会一步步帮你梳理可能的故障点,并提供实用的解决方案。

确认你的VPN连接状态是否真的“正常”,有些客户端虽然显示已连接,但实际上并未正确建立隧道,请检查以下几点:

  1. 查看设备IP地址:在Windows中打开命令提示符(CMD),输入 ipconfig,查看是否获得了来自VPN服务器的私有IP(如10.x.x.x、192.168.x.x等),如果没有,说明隧道未成功建立。
  2. 测试ping:尝试ping一个公网IP(如8.8.8.8)或域名(如google.com),如果ping不通,说明流量未通过VPN路由,可能是配置错误或DNS问题。

检查路由表设置,很多企业或个人使用的OpenVPN、WireGuard等协议会自动修改本地路由表,将所有流量指向VPN网关,如果目标网站不在该路由范围内,可能会导致“能连上VPN但无法访问外网”的现象,解决方法是:

  • 在Linux/macOS中使用 route -nip route show
  • 在Windows中使用 route print; 然后观察是否有默认路由(0.0.0.0)被重定向到VPN接口,如果是,你可能需要手动添加例外规则,让特定流量走本地网卡(route add 0.0.0.0 mask 0.0.0.0 <你的本地网关>)。

第三,DNS解析异常也是高频问题,即使你连上了VPN,如果DNS服务器没有正确配置,浏览器仍无法解析网址,你可以:

  • 手动更换DNS为公共DNS(如8.8.8.8、1.1.1.1);
  • 或在VPN客户端中启用“使用远程DNS”选项(部分软件支持);
  • 使用nslookup测试域名解析:nslookup google.com,看是否返回正确的IP地址。

第四,防火墙或杀毒软件干扰,某些安全软件会阻止VPN流量,尤其在Windows系统中,请暂时禁用防火墙或杀毒软件测试是否恢复正常,若恢复,则需将VPN相关程序加入白名单。

如果你使用的是公司/学校内部的VPN,很可能策略限制了外网访问权限,这时你需要联系IT部门确认是否有“允许访问互联网”权限。

连接VPN后无网络,不是单一问题,而是涉及IP分配、路由、DNS、策略和安全软件等多个环节,建议按顺序逐一排查,先从最基础的ping测试开始,逐步深入,网络排错的核心逻辑是——验证每个环节是否按预期工作,而不是盲目重启或重装。

希望这篇文章能帮你快速定位并解决问题!如仍有疑问,欢迎留言讨论。

VPN连接成功却无网络?教你快速排查与解决常见问题

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

@版权声明

转载原创文章请注明转载自半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速,网站地址:https://web-banxianjiasuqi.com/